firecore

firecore is a reusable Go library for firewall-style packet filtering. It models evaluation the way nftables/iptables do: ordered tables containing named chains of rules, with accept/drop/pass/jump/return control flow, connection-state tracking for new vs. established flows, per-rule packet counters, and a full trace of every rule a packet touched.

Install

go get github.com/mazdakn/firecore

Requires Go 1.24+.

Quick start

package main

import (
	"fmt"

	firecore "github.com/mazdakn/firecore"
	"github.com/mazdakn/firecore/packet"
	"github.com/mazdakn/firecore/proto"
)

func main() {
	// A table's default rule fires when nothing in its entry chain decides.
	policy, err := firecore.NewTable("policy", 0, firecore.Drop)
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	allowHTTP, err := firecore.NewRule(
		firecore.WithName("allow-http"),
		firecore.WithProto(proto.TCP),
		firecore.WithDstPort(80),
		firecore.WithAction(firecore.Accept),
	)
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	entry, err := firecore.NewChain("entry")
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}
	if err := entry.AddRule(allowHTTP); err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}
	if err := policy.AddChain(entry); err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	engine, err := firecore.New()
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}
	if err := engine.AddTable(policy); err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	pkt, err := packet.New(
		packet.WithSrcAddr("10.0.0.1"),
		packet.WithDstAddr("1.1.1.1"),
		packet.WithProto(proto.TCP),
		packet.WithSrcPort(12345),
		packet.WithDstPort(80),
	)
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	result, err := engine.Evaluate(pkt)
	if err != nil {
		panic(err)
	}

	fmt.Println(result.Verdict) // Accept
}

Packages

Package Purpose
firecore (root) Engine, Table, Chain, Result, Rule, Action, and the With* functional options used to build tables and match packets
packet Packet — the metadata a rule matches against
proto IP protocol numbers/names (tcp, udp, icmp, ...)
port Port numbers, well-known names, and ranges
set Named, reusable sets of IPs, ports, IP:port pairs, interfaces, and protocols
conntrack Connection-state tracking (new vs. established)
counter Atomic packet counters used by Rule
payload Regex-based payload matching

Testing

make test

Runs go vet, golangci-lint, and go test -race -cover across all packages. Root-level tests are split between package firecore (internal, e.g. firecore_test.go, table_test.go) and package firecore_test (external, black-box tests named *_ext_test.go).
